Chennai Open: Linette reaches final

Magda Linette benefitted from the abandonment of Katie Swan (3-0) on Saturday evening. She’ll face Czech Linda Fruhvirtova for the title

Pole Magda Linette, the No 3 seed, moved into the final of the Chennai Open when Katie Swan retired firom their semi-final on Saturday.

Linette, ranked No 67, led 3-0 when Swan, ranked No 174, pulled out. Swan had suffered from sickness and injury in her quarter-final win.

The Pole will play Czech Linda Fruhvirtova, who will be appearing in her first WTA Tour final, for the title.

Magda Linette won against Japanese Moyuka Uchijima (6-4, 6-0), Russian Oksana Selekhmeteva (6-2, 6-0) and Canadian Rebecca Marino, the No 7 seed (7-6 (10), 6-3) earlier in the tournament.

In the previous rounds, Katie Swan defeated Dutchwoman Arianne Hartono (6-1, 6-2), Russian Anastasia Gasanova (7-6 (5), 6-2) and Japanese qualifier Nao Hibino (6-3, 3-6, 6-3).
